Which statement is correct about toilet training?
 
  a. Bladder training is usually accomplished before bowel training.
  b. Wanting to please the parent helps motivate the child to use the toilet.
  c. Watching older siblings use the toilet confuses the child.
  d. Children must be forced to sit on the toilet when first learning.

Answer to Question 1

ANS: B
Voluntary control of the anal and urethral sphincters is achieved sometime after the child is walking. The child must be able to recognize the urge to let go and to hold on. The child must want to please parent by holding on rather than pleasing self by letting go. Bowel training precedes bladder training. Watching older siblings provides role modeling and facilitates imitation for the toddler. The child should be introduced to the potty chair or toilet in a nonthreatening manner.

Answer to Question 2

ANS: B
During the second year of life, level of comprehension and understanding of speech increases and is far greater than the child's vocabulary. This is also true for bilingual children, who are able to achieve this linguistic milestone in both languages. The 18-month-old child has a vocabulary of 10 or more words. At this age, the child does not use the one-word sentences that are characteristic of the 1-year-old child. The child has a limited vocabulary of single words that are comprehensible.
